Analysis
The most recent figure for population ages 15-64, total, per square kilometre in Djibouti is 32.67 units per square kilometre, measured in 2023. That is the highest value across all 63 years on record.
The figure is up 1.9% on the previous year and up 26.1% over ten years.
Over the whole period, population ages 15-64, total, per square kilometre in Djibouti peaked at 32.67 units per square kilometre in 2023 and was at its lowest, 2.07 units per square kilometre, in 1961.
That places Djibouti 151st out of 215 countries with data for 2023,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Population ages 15-64, total div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Population ages 15-64, total ÷ Land area (sq. km)
Computed from
- Population ages 15-64, total World Population Prospects, United Nations (UN), publisher: UN Population Division
- Land area FAOSTAT,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
